Refrigerated Room Insulation: Maximizing Energy Savings
Proper shielding for refrigerated spaces is critical to reaching significant energy savings. A poorly thermal protected room deals with increased heat gain, forcing the refrigeration unit to operate longer and use up power. Using the right shielding product – such as spray foam – and ensuring correct placement are important steps in minimizing operational outlays and lessening your carbon footprint. Regular inspection of the existing thermal barrier can also detect potential weaknesses and enable early repairs.
